1
Fork 0
Signed-off-by: falkTX <falktx@falktx.com>
This commit is contained in:
falkTX 2022-03-16 02:37:56 +00:00
parent ddddd0f9bc
commit 721b4ea6dc
No known key found for this signature in database
GPG Key ID: CDBAA37ABC74FBA0
1 changed files with 6 additions and 9 deletions

View File

@ -86,21 +86,18 @@ find_package(PkgConfig REQUIRED)
pkg_check_modules(LIBLO REQUIRED liblo)
pkg_check_modules(SNDFILE REQUIRED sndfile)
if (NOT APPLE OR WIN32)
pkg_check_modules(X11 REQUIRED x11)
pkg_check_modules(XCURSOR REQUIRED xcursor)
pkg_check_modules(XEXT REQUIRED xext)
pkg_check_modules(XRANDR REQUIRED xrandr)
pkg_check_modules(DBUS REQUIRED dbus-1)
set(EXTRA_LIBS "-lrt")
endif (NOT APPLE OR WIN32)
if (APPLE)
set(EXTRA_LIBS "-lz")
set(GL_LIBRARIES "-framework OpenGL")
set(PLUGIN_FORMATS AU)
else (APPLE)
pkg_check_modules(DBUS REQUIRED dbus-1)
pkg_check_modules(GL REQUIRED gl)
pkg_check_modules(X11 REQUIRED x11)
pkg_check_modules(XCURSOR REQUIRED xcursor)
pkg_check_modules(XEXT REQUIRED xext)
pkg_check_modules(XRANDR REQUIRED xrandr)
set(EXTRA_LIBS "-lrt")
set(STATIC_LIBS_START "-Wl,--whole-archive")
set(STATIC_LIBS_END "-Wl,--no-whole-archive")
set(PLUGIN_FORMATS Standalone VST3)